Identifying Common Foundation Issues
A stable foundation is critical to the structural integrity, value, and longevity of your entire home. Over time, shifting soils, moisture fluctuations, and natural settling can cause foundations to move or crack.
Homeowners should keep an eye out for early signs of settling, such as cracks in drywall, sticking doors, or uneven floors. Gaps between walls and ceilings or exterior brick cracks are also common indicators of structural shifting.
Identifying these warning signs early allows you to seek professional foundation services before the damage worsens. Addressing these minor shifts promptly preserves your home’s stability and prevents more complex repairs later.
The Science of Structural Stabilization
Restoring stability to a settling foundation requires specialized techniques designed to secure and level the structure. Piering systems, wall anchors, and mudjacking are standard methods used to correct soil movement and support concrete bases.
Steel piers are driven deep into stable soil layers beneath the shifting ground to lift and support the home’s weight. Wall anchors help stabilize bowing basement walls, resisting lateral pressure from expanding wet clay soils.
Understanding the specific soil conditions and engineering principles is essential for a long-lasting foundation repair. Professional solutions stabilize the structure and prevent future shifting, ensuring the longevity of your home.
Preventative Measures for Homeowners
Homeowners can take several proactive steps to minimize the risk of foundation issues developing in the first place. Proper grading around your home’s exterior ensures that rainwater flows away from the base rather than pooling next to it.
Maintaining and cleaning your gutters ensures that roof runoff is directed far from the foundation walls via downspout extensions. Keeping the soil moisture levels relatively consistent around your home during dry seasons also helps prevent soil shrinkage.
Simple preventative actions protect your home’s concrete base from the stresses of extreme weather and soil movement. Implementing these strategies is a cost-effective way to preserve your home’s structural health.
